The Dawn of Time: Australian Aboriginal Myths in Paintings32 myths about Spencers Gulf, River Murray, Kangaroo Island, Flinders Ranges, Groote Eylandt, Melville Island, Encounter Bay, Ayers Rock, touching on numerous subjects. |
